At least 50 vehicles were broken into in a Columbus neighborhood on Thursday morning.
A Columbus public safety dispatcher told our news partners, WBNS, that the break-ins happened in a neighborhood around Stilton Avenue, which is on the southwest side of the city.
They started getting reports of the break-ins around 6:05 a.m.
